Microwave

Electomagnetic waves with wavelengths longer than those of infrared light. Frequencies range from 1 GHz to 300 GHz.

  • CTGcalc™ Software

    Compass Technology Group, llc

    CTGcalc™ is a Windows application that sets up microwave network analyzers, acquires measured S-parameter data, and analyzes the acquired data for CTG’s various measurement fixtures. CTGcalc™ allows the user to extract complex dielectric permittivity, magnetic permeability, or sheet impedance of the measured specimens.

  • Low Noise Pre-Amplifiers

    Praxsym

    Low Noise Pre-Amplifier and companion external low noise amplifier (LNA) are used to amplify low level microwave signals. The Pre-Amplifier contains an AC/DC power supply, internal low noise amplifier, and a bias tee to source a DC bias voltage on the RF input connector.To overcome cable loss between the test antenna and the Pre-Amplifier assembly, a remote low noise amplifier (LNA) is mounted directly onto the 10 GHz antenna. A bias tee inside the Pre-Amplifier chassis powers the remote LNA through the coax cable interconnecting the pre-amplifier and the 10 GHz test antenna.
